We were riding the empty streets, trying to chase the sun.
We felt nothing can stop us, like a closing scene from an action movie.
That's when little dots of shadow passed us, casting a new state of mind.
A group of birds was passing from above, reminding me to stay humble
They probably feel that nothing can stop them, but above them there are clouds
And above the clouds ... well, above them is the sun I'm trying to catch.
I stopped the chase, waiting for the birds to pass.
After all, whether I'm going to catch the sun or not, I better respect it.


*****


This was taken during "Yom Kipur" (Day of Atonement) in Ramat Gan, Bialik street (Israel).
There is no driving in the streets during the holiday, so children with bikes take over the streets.
